About The Position

The Advanced Production/Assembly Worker is responsible for the assembly of structural and mechanical components safely and efficiently to produce a quality product that meets specifications. This role involves laying out and constructing various product assemblies with minimal supervision according to blueprints or specifications, using the proper tools and equipment. The worker will read and follow assembly specifications, bills of material, and drawing sets, identifying discrepancies and planning the successive steps of fabricating and assembling mechanical parts and units. Additionally, the worker will ensure that mechanisms are free from binding or interference and function properly, diagnosing and repairing any improper mechanical assembly or operation. Maintaining ISO-9001 standards and performing all duties in a safe manner while supporting safety and environmental rules and initiatives is essential. The worker will also participate in Lean initiatives to provide ongoing continuous improvement ideas for products, processes, and procedures, and may be required to work in other areas of the plant as needed.
